Description
This easy vanilla bread pudding recipe combines soft, custardy bread with a rich vanilla flavor, topped with homemade creme anglaise. It’s the perfect comfort dessert, simple to make with just 8 ingredients.
Ingredients
Scale
- 12 King’s Hawaiian Original Sweet Rolls (or 1 loaf brioche bread), day-old or toasted
- 3 tbsp unsalted butter, plus extra for greasing the pan
- 4 large eggs
- 2 large egg yolks
- 2 ½ cups whole milk
- 1 cup heavy cream
- ¾ cup granulated sugar
- 2 tsp vanilla bean paste
- Optional: Pinch of salt
Instructions
-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). Grease a 7×11″ baking dish with butter and set aside.
- Cut the day-old bread into 1.5 to 2-inch cubes and arrange them in the greased baking dish.
- In a nonstick saucepan, combine eggs, egg yolks, whole milk, heavy cream, sugar, and vanilla. Heat over medium-low, whisking constantly until the butter has melted (about 5 minutes). Do not overcook.
- Pour the custard mixture over the bread cubes, ensuring that each piece is soaked. Press the bread down gently to soak the custard evenly. Reserve about 1.5 to 2 cups of the custard sauce for later.
- Bake the pudding for about 40 minutes, or until golden on top and set but still slightly wobbly when shaken.
- For the vanilla creme anglaise, heat the reserved custard over low heat until it thickens slightly and coats the back of a spoon. Strain to remove any lumps.
- Serve the warm bread pudding with the vanilla creme anglaise and a dusting of powdered sugar.
